What’s wrong with my kalanchoe?

I brought a kalanchoe yesterday and for about 12 hours it was completely fine. It still hasn’t bloomed yet however, I see the leaves starting to droop and feel soft. I watered it a bit yesterday but it seems to be affecting my plant a lot. I can’t seem to figure out what happened to it, please help?

The images don’t show anything that I can say looks wrong. Soil should be moist but never soggy. You can let the soil dry out before watering again.
